Background on the Galaxy Ring Series
The Galaxy Ring series is part of Samsung’s expanding portfolio of wearable technology, which includes smartwatches, fitness trackers, and health monitoring devices. The original Galaxy Ring was introduced as a novel concept aimed at integrating health and fitness tracking into a sleek, ring-shaped design. This device was designed to monitor various health metrics, including heart rate, sleep patterns, and physical activity, all while being more discreet than traditional wearables.
Since its initial launch, the Galaxy Ring has garnered attention for its innovative approach to health monitoring. The device’s compact form factor allows it to be worn comfortably throughout the day and night, making it an attractive option for users who prefer not to wear larger devices like smartwatches. The success of the original Galaxy Ring set high expectations for its successor, the Galaxy Ring 2.
Initial Expectations for the Galaxy Ring 2
As 2025 approached, rumors began circulating that Samsung was preparing to unveil the Galaxy Ring 2 alongside the highly anticipated Galaxy S25 series in February. This timing seemed strategic, as launching both products simultaneously could generate significant buzz and enhance the visibility of Samsung’s wearable technology offerings. The Galaxy S25 series, known for its advanced features and cutting-edge technology, would provide a strong platform for promoting the Galaxy Ring 2.
Industry analysts and tech enthusiasts were eager to see what improvements and new features Samsung would introduce with the Galaxy Ring 2. Speculations included enhanced health monitoring capabilities, improved battery life, and better integration with Samsung’s ecosystem of devices. The potential for advanced features such as blood oxygen monitoring and stress tracking further fueled excitement surrounding the upcoming release.
Current Status of the Galaxy Ring 2
However, as the anticipated launch window came and went, new reports emerged indicating that Samsung does not plan to release the Galaxy Ring 2 anytime soon. This news has left many consumers and industry observers disappointed, as the delay raises questions about the company’s strategy for its wearable technology segment.
